Google Account for Android Enterprise gets disabled
Definitely migrate to a managed Google domain if Ivanti offers it. At worst it should be a perpetual upgrade link within the iframe. Here's some info: [Day 4] Managed Google Domains: What, why, and how to upgrade | Android Enterprise and ChromeOS Customer Communities - 13814
If the account gets deleted, we still have options to migrate the enterprise to another google account, but it's better to try to avoid that.

Does this mean that when I migrate the personal account to a managed google domain account although the personal account is deactivated, then everything will work again and the account will be activated again?
- jasonbayton2 months agoLevel 4.1: Jelly Bean
Migrating switches your bind from the gmail account to a managed google domain - a free google workspace account, so the gmail account won't have it associated any longer
